Lossy vs lossless audio
WAV and FLAC are lossless — they preserve the original waveform exactly (FLAC is compressed, WAV is not). MP3, M4A (AAC) and OGG are lossy: they shrink the file by discarding inaudible detail, and the quality preset controls the bitrate. Converting a lossy file to a lossless format can't recover quality that was already lost. One special case: converting to M4A when the source is already AAC just repackages the container (a lossless remux) — instant and bit-exact.
